Доброе время суток!
Для всех кто ставит
Joomla 1.0.8.1 RE Stable Full Package и
Joom!Fish 1.7 Release Candidate и у кого выскакивают ошибки при переводе
меню
DB function failed with error number 1064
You have an error in your SQL syntax; check the manual that corresponds to your MySQL server version for the right syntax to use near '= 0 ORDER BY c.name LIMIT 0, 10' at line 5 SQL=SELECT c.id, c.name as title, c.name, c.checked_out as check_out, c.checked_out, c.checked_out_time, jfc.id as jfc_id, jfc.value as titleTranslation, jfc.modified as lastchanged, jfc.published as published, jfc.language_id, jfl.name as language FROM jos_menu as c LEFT JOIN jos_jf_content as jfc ON c.id=jfc.reference_id AND jfc.reference_field='name' AND jfc.reference_table='menu' LEFT JOIN jos_languages as jfl ON jfc.language_id=jfl.id WHERE = 0 ORDER BY c.name LIMIT 0, 10
и контента
DB function failed with error number 1064
You have an error in your SQL syntax; check the manual that corresponds to your MySQL server version for the right syntax to use near '= 0 ORDER BY c.title LIMIT 0, 10' at line 5 SQL=SELECT c.id, c.title, c.title_alias, c.introtext, c.fulltext, c.images, c.metakey, c.metadesc, c.created, c.modified as modified_date, c.modified, c.checked_out as check_out, c.checked_out, c.checked_out_time, jfc.id as jfc_id, jfc.value as titleTranslation, jfc.modified as lastchanged, jfc.published as published, jfc.language_id, jfl.name as language FROM jos_content as c LEFT JOIN jos_jf_content as jfc ON c.id=jfc.reference_id AND jfc.reference_field='title' AND jfc.reference_table='content' LEFT JOIN jos_languages as jfl ON jfc.language_id=jfl.id WHERE = 0 ORDER BY c.title LIMIT 0, 10
следует удалить файл ./includes/domit/xml_domit_lite_parser.php и переименовать ./includes/domit/xml_domit_lite_parser.php_original в ./includes/domit/xml_domit_lite_parser.php.
На работоспособность влияет одна строчка
в xml_domit_lite_parser.php
1046 return $this->parseXML($xmlText, true, $preserveCDATA, $fireLoadEvent);
в xml_domit_lite_parser.php_original
1046 return $this->parseXML($xmlText, $useSAXY, $preserveCDATA, $fireLoadEvent);
Возможно в других версиях не оригинальной жумлы та же проблема, у кого есть возможность проверьте и отпишите сдесь пожалуйста.
Удачи
ЗЫ. Так же существует отичие в файле ./includes/domit/xml_domit_parser.php
в оригинальном
1611 return $this->parseXML($xmlText, $useSAXY, $preserveCDATA, $fireLoadEvent);
в Joomla 1.0.8.1 RE
1611 return $this->parseXML($xmlText, true, $preserveCDATA, $fireLoadEvent);
но глюков с ней я пока не заметил (проверил еще не все).